Owner description: Bites of Boston Food Tours is a walking food tour which provides locals and visitors alike an opportunity to explore and learn about the South End... more » Owner description: Bites of Boston Food Tours is a walking food tour which provides locals and visitors alike an opportunity to explore and learn about the South End neighborhood of Boston. This tour provides an opportunity to taste delicious food at local restaurants and specialty food markets, as well as to learn about the establishments and proprietors themselves. Additionally, between food tastings, this tour sheds light on unique historical, cultural and architectural details of the South End. This 3 hour tour is packed with food and fun! Suitable for all ages and fitness levels. « less
